Caffeine Content In Regular Pepsi

The Amount Of Caffeine In A Standard Serving Of Pepsi

The caffeine content in regular Pepsi may vary slightly depending on the specific recipe and region, but on average, a 12-ounce serving contains about 38-42 milligrams of caffeine. This is slightly higher than the caffeine content found in Diet Pepsi, which contains approximately 35-36.7 milligrams of caffeine in the same serving size.

The Exact Quantities Of Caffeine In Diet Pepsi

According to data available online, a 12-ounce serving of Diet Pepsi contains approximately 35-36.7 milligrams of caffeine. This amount is slightly lower than the caffeine content found in a similar serving size of regular Pepsi. It’s important to note that the caffeine levels in both drinks can vary slightly based on the specific recipe and regional preferences.

Caffeine Content In Pepsi Max

Exploring The Caffeine Content In Pepsi Max

Pepsi Max, also known as Pepsi Zero Sugar, is a popular beverage known for its intense flavor and zero sugar content. One of the key differences between Pepsi Max and regular Pepsi or Diet Pepsi is its higher caffeine content. This makes it a preferred choice for individuals looking for an extra energy boost.

How It Compares To Diet Pepsi And Regular Pepsi

When compared to Diet Pepsi and regular Pepsi, Pepsi Max stands out for its significantly higher caffeine levels. While both regular Pepsi and Diet Pepsi contain moderate amounts of caffeine, Pepsi Max has approximately **69-77 milligrams** of caffeine per 12-ounce serving. Frequently Asked Questions: Diet Pepsi and Caffeine

Q: Is there caffeine in Diet Pepsi?
A: Yes, Diet Pepsi is a carbonated beverage that contains caffeine. However, it has a lower caffeine content compared to regular Pepsi.

Q: How much caffeine does Diet Pepsi have?
A: The amount of caffeine in Diet Pepsi can vary depending on the country and the specific product formulation. Generally, a 12 fluid ounce (355 mL) can of Diet Pepsi contains approximately 35 milligrams of caffeine.

Q: How does the caffeine content of Diet Pepsi compare to regular Pepsi?
A: Regular Pepsi typically contains more caffeine than Diet Pepsi. A 12 fluid ounce (355 mL) can of regular Pepsi usually contains around 38 milligrams of caffeine. Therefore, Diet Pepsi is a lower caffeine alternative for those who may prefer or require less caffeine in their beverages.
